Re: LO5 V8 coolant lines and transmission line
Those are the two options I thought were the best. Delete the oil cooler with an oil filter adapter from an engine without it. I had one. Or use an oil filter adapter from an older truck which has threaded connectors instead of the push ones. I also have one of those, but I didn't want to buy lines so I deleted it.
